diff options
Diffstat (limited to 'dw/fltkviewbase.cc')
-rw-r--r-- | dw/fltkviewbase.cc |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/dw/fltkviewbase.cc b/dw/fltkviewbase.cc index d2a61ae5..1d385cf9 100644 --- a/dw/fltkviewbase.cc +++ b/dw/fltkviewbase.cc @@ -567,7 +567,7 @@ void FltkWidgetView::drawText (core::style::Font *font, /* make utf8 string for converted char */ nb = fl_utf8encode(cu, chbuf); fl_font(ff->font, sc_fontsize); - width = (int)fl_width(text + curr, next - curr); + width = (int)fl_width(chbuf, nb); if (curr && width) viewX += font->letterSpacing; fl_draw(chbuf, nb, viewX, viewY); |